Blacklist contractors who failed to meet prescribed norms: Minister

JAMMU: Acting tough against the defaulters, the Jammu and Kashmir government today ordered to blacklist all those contractors, who have failed to act in accordance with the prescribed norms and set deadlines.

"Blacklist all those contractors who have failed to meet the prescribed norms and the set deadlines," Minister for Roads and Buildings (R&B), Abdul Majid Wani said during a meeting here.

The meeting was held to review the financial and physical status of on-going projects being executed under Pradhan Mantri Gram Sadak Yojna (PMGSY) and R&B sector in erstwhile Doda District.

The minister was informed that the works allotted to 30 contractors in the district have been terminated after the later were found lacking in meeting the set conditions.

Wani stressed on the need for time-bound completion of on-going projects for the benefit of the people and directed the concerned officials to prepare Detailed Project Reports (DPR), keeping in view the feasibility and cost effectiveness of the identified projects.

"Visit the project sites, accelerate the pace of works and achieve the set targets. There would be no compromise on quality of work and the erring officials would be dealt severely," Wani told the officials.
